non-Local Quantum Criticality in Ce(Ru_{1-x} Fe_x)_2 Ge_2 (x = x_c = 0.76)
Abstract
We present the results of inelastic neutron scattering measurements, performed near the antiferromagnetic quantum critical point in Ce(Ru_{0.24} Fe_{0.76})_2 Ge_2. Both local and long range fluctuations of the local moments are observed, but due to the Kondo effect only the latter are critical. We propose a phenomenological expression which fits the energy $E$, temperature T and wave vector q dependences of the generalized susceptibility chi(q,E,T), describing the non-Fermi liquid E/T scaling found at every wave vector.
